Temperature

Espiritu Santo experiences an average high-temperature of a still moderately hot 28°C (82.4°F) in September, subtly different from August's 27°C (80.6°F). The temperature dips to an average of 21°C (69.8°F) during September nights.

Rainfall

In Espiritu Santo, in September, it is raining for 15 days, with typically 199mm (7.83") of accumulated prec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 206 rainfall days, and 2888mm (113.7") of precipitation is accumulated.

Sea temperature

June through October, with an average sea temperature of 27°C (80.6°F), are months with the coldest seawater.
Note: For activities in the water such as swimming or diving, temperatures from 25°C (77°F) to 29°C (84.2°F) are considered optimal for prolonged enjoyment without discomfort.

Daylight

In Espiritu Santo, the average length of the day in September is 12h and 1min.
On the first day of September, sunrise is at 05:57 and sunset at 17:46.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 05:35 and sunset at 17:49 +11.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index in Espiritu Santo are January through March, September through December, with an average maximum UV index of 12. A UV Index value of 11, and more, symbolizes an excessive health risk from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: In September, the maximum UV index of 12 transforms into these recommendations:
Take all necessary precautions, as unprotected skin can burn in minutes. Be aware that the sun's UV radiation is strongest between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. and try to reduce direct sun exposure during this period as much as possible. It's wise to wear UVA and UVB-blocking sunglasses when the sun shines brightly. Apply and frequently reapply a minimum SPF 30 sunscreen even on cloudy days, especially after swimming or an outdoor workout. Be alert! The reflection of water and sand augments UV radiation intensity.

Average temperature in September
Espiritu Santo, Vanuatu

Average temperature in September - Espiritu Santo, Vanuatu
  • Average high temperature in September: 28°C

The warmest months (with the highest average high temperature) are January, February and March (30°C).
The months with the lowest average high temperature are July and August (27°C).

  • Average low temperature in September: 21°C

The months with the highest average low temperature are January, February, March and December (23°C).
The coldest month (with the lowest average low temperature) is July (20°C).

Average rainfall in September
Espiritu Santo, Vanuatu

Average rainfall in September - Espiritu Santo, Vanuatu
  • Average rainfall in September: 199mm

The wettest month (with the highest rainfall) is March (376mm).
The driest month (with the least rainfall) is August (173mm).
